Transaction fa043c80a6531c0134089aad1cc308b9b483f40bfc7e843a5c7c8a0b107ba032

1 Input
2 Outputs
  • fa043c80a6531c0134089aad1cc308b9b483f40bfc7e843a5c7c8a0b107ba032:0
  • value  2523530
    address  1AtYPReQjdXprpLq2DyykPZCyt1MLY38wC
  • fa043c80a6531c0134089aad1cc308b9b483f40bfc7e843a5c7c8a0b107ba032:1
  • value  71542466
    address  3Qwu3VLAmzXPDojjCmCiyZZTYe7VKfahoS